Transaction 25dd915126d77a7b22edb4f06f42b28731230dd05788a336878549d8f97578fb

2 Input
2 Outputs
  • 25dd915126d77a7b22edb4f06f42b28731230dd05788a336878549d8f97578fb:0
  • value  11600000
    address  3944MBiPfHvXargViWfAQB6f2cNSNdgZef
  • 25dd915126d77a7b22edb4f06f42b28731230dd05788a336878549d8f97578fb:1
  • value  43304
    address  3HjxfiwsQWKWTTYKCDnmiBZMWbvnUySrrW